Blog software that includes the headline in the url ruins things. I don't know why, but if I show someone a link and it has the dumb headline in there, it somehow spoilers the story even when it's not a story one would expect to be spoiled.

Am I crazy, or is the whole-story-in-url just a bad thing? Especially with photos.
